    Jeffrey Jarrett bought his roommate and a friend a round of drinks, Mexican food and a trip to strip club Shotgun Willie's one night in late August, authorities say.
    But while Jarrett was present for some of the fun, he wasn't alive to enjoy any of it.
    After a shorter but boozier and less-amusing real-life version of the film "Weekend at Bernie's," Denver prosecutors have charged two men with abusing a corpse, identity theft and criminal impersonation.
    Court papers say they loaded Jarrett's body into a car and drove him to various stops around Denver for a night — including a bar and a restaurant — while they used his bank card at an ATM.
